Top lane has always been a lane that has been the least impactful. What made it fine for me was that it was usually fun.
When I mained top lane seasons ago, there wasn't a lot of interaction with other lanes, thus your impact was minimal. Typically, you'd bash each other around top lane, one of you would win, and then you'd group or split pushing depending on the situation.
Now there's always at least one jungler camping top lane and a lot more ranged options top lane, and that feels miserable.
The issue bot lane is that the meta is extremely strict. You want to play an engage support and an ADC with a high range. If you play anything else into that, then your margin for error is so slim because playing an engage support doesn't require thought. Sometimes you'll miss a hook, and it will land anyways. The jungler isn't going to gank bot lane if the enemy has an engage support too. That lane will be too hard to kill 3v2, and a 3v3 could end in disaster.
The only option to save bot lane, and thus save the game, in that situation is to get mid ahead.
You can't really effect that as a top laner unless you seriously go out of your way, which could do more harm than good.
